I know when spoon builds engines they use sometimes use stock part and weigh them to get the best balanced engine possible for higher rpms in races that require stock internals but idk its hard to say youll have to keep trying to contact them
most spoon parts r u just balanced OEM parts, even the cams they send their cam specs to Honda n Hona makes them with the OEM materials to their specs...
but anyways, the pistons r probably spoon also, cuz again the spoon pistons r just balanced JDM ITR's... link for a little help/reference showing spoon pistons just being balanced jdm itr's
